Information feeds has already become an important information resource. Al algorithms are essential for understanding information in multiple modalities. QQ browser, with support from CCF TCMT and top AI conference ACM CIKM, hold the 2021 QQ Browser AI competition. There are two tracks, ‘Multimodal Video Similarity’ and ‘Automated Hyperparameter Optimization’, in this competition. We are looking forward to the great ideas and solutions from industry and academia all around the world.

Task 1 Multimodal Video Similarity: This task provides the anonymized features of 1 million short videos from QQ Browser feeds to train the video embedding model. Then, the video pair similarity scores are computed based on the embedding vectors. The predicted scores are evaluated against human-annotated ground truth using Spearman’s rank correlation.

Task 2 Automated Hyperparameter Optimization: This track aims at automated hyperparameters optimization based on anonymized realistic industrial tasks and datasets. Given the space of all possible hyperparameters' values, a reward could be achieved with a set of hyperparameters in each iteration. The participants are asked to maximize the reward within a given limit of iterations with a hyperparameters optimization algorithm.
